How DSPM Works: A Practical Guide for Modern Data Security Teams

As organizations generate, copy, and share more data than ever before, traditional security models are breaking down. Sensitive data no longer lives neatly inside a handful of databases or file servers. It flows continuously across cloud platforms, SaaS applications, employee endpoints, and now generative AI tools that create entirely new data derivatives at machine speed. This reality is exactly why data security posture management (DSPM) has become a fast-growing and essential data security solution.

What are SOC 2 Penetration Testing Requirements?

A SOC 2 Penetration Testing (pentest) is often highly recommended by the auditors to demonstrate the effectiveness of the controls implemented during the SOC 2 audit. Developed by the American Institute of CPAs (AICPA), SOC 2 establishes a comprehensive framework based on 5 key pillars for managing data and strengthening relationships with all stakeholders.

Managing Audio Distractions in Hybrid Work

Hybrid work environments expose employees to continuous acoustic variability, where unmanaged microphones and delayed use of the mute button frequently cause unintended audio interruptions. These disruptions break concentration cycles, increase cognitive load, and reduce meeting efficiency across distributed teams. Effective sound control has therefore become a measurable productivity factor rather than a subjective comfort issue.

How to Improve Cyber Security and Phishing Protection with a Fractional Executive

Many organisations today turn to fractional executives - such as a fractional CEO or fractional CFO - to gain fast access to reliable external expertise that improves operations without committing to a full-time hire. Similar solutions exist for specialised cyber security leadership: a fractional CISO can provide strategic oversight, governance, and risk-based decision-making on a flexible basis. For organisations facing ever-more sophisticated threats and limited internal resources, engaging an expert on a fractional basiscan mean the difference between reactive firefighting and proactive cyber resilience.
